A member asked:

Can pain in my groin area be from constipation?

5 doctors weighed in across 2 answers

Maybe: It could be, but if it doesn't go away with a bowel movement, you should get it checked. In addition, if you haven't had a bowel movement in more than a few days, you should also be seen by a doctor, especially if this is not normal for you.

Dr. Peter Bream answered

Specializes in Radiology

Possibly: Constipation leads to straining and straining can cause an inguinal hernia which is one cause of groin pain, so i would recommend a check with your general practitioner.
